I have tried many BBQ Baby Back Rib recipies but I keep coming back to the way my dad always made them because this is a easy no fuss no muss way for making tender, great tasting Baby Back Ribs.

Steps:
- Take ribs out of package and rinse off with cold water and pat dry with paper towels. Take a fork and remove the thin membrane off of the back of the ribs. (Sometimes this is not easy to do and its okay to leave it on).
- Take each rack of ribs and cut them into thirds or fourths sections. Place ribs on shallow sided pan or a cookie sheet with sides. ( I foil line the pan for easy clean up ) Season with the pepper and garlic powder to taste and let ribs sit at room temperature for about 1/2 hour or so.
- Pre heat oven to 350. Take about 3 or 4 tablespoons of apple cider vineger and pour it into the pan of ribs (NOT ON THE RIBS THEMSELVES). Cover the ribs with foil and place in the oven. Cook ribs for about 1 hour or until the meat is just starting to pull away from the bone.
- Pull ribs from oven, remove from pan and brush on BBQ sauce. (I use Cattlemens Classic Brand) Place ribs on pre heated BBQ grill and grill on medium heat turning often and brushing with BBQ sauce after each time you turn them. Grill them until ribs are fully done.
